Buddhism is a religion and philosophy based on the teachings of the Buddha, whose lifetime is traditionally given as 566 to 486 BCE, gradually spread from India throughout Asia to Central Asia, Sri Lanka, Tibet, Southeast Asia, as well as to East Asian countries such as China, Korea, and Japan.

Hinduism also known as Sanātana Dharma and Vaidika-Dharma is a worldwide religious tradition that is based on the Vedas and is the direct descendent of the Vedic Indo-Iranian religion.

Islam "the submission to God" is a monotheistic faith, one of the Abrahamic religions and the world's second-largest religion.

Judaism is the religion of the Jewish people. It is one of the first recorded monotheistic faiths and one of the oldest religious traditions still practiced today. The tenets and history of Judaism are the major part of the foundation of other Abrahamic religions, including Christianity and Islam. Wicca is a collective term for a group of Neopagan religions that are found in many different countries, though most commonly in English-speaking cultures. Paganism and Heathenry are catch-all terms which have come to imply a broad set of spiritual/religious beliefs and practices of a natural religion.
